About Nafplio

Nafplio is a charming seaside town in the Peloponnese region of Greece, known for its Venetian architecture, historic fortresses, and picturesque harbor. It was the first capital of modern Greece and offers a blend of history, culture, and natural beauty.

Top Attractions

Palamidi Fortress

A Venetian fortress perched on a hill overlooking Nafplio. It offers stunning views of the town and the Argolic Gulf.

Historical 1-2 hours €8

Bourtzi Castle

A small fortress located on a small island in the harbor. It was used as a prison and a luxury hotel in the past.

Historical 30 minutes to 1 hour €8

Archaeological Museum of Nafplio

A museum showcasing artifacts from the ancient sites of the Argolid. It provides insights into the region's rich history.

Museum 1 hour €4

Karathona Beach

A popular beach with clear waters and a relaxed atmosphere. It's a great spot for swimming and sunbathing.

Beach Half day Free

Old Town

The charming old town of Nafplio with narrow streets, neoclassical buildings, and Venetian architecture.

Day trips

Epidaurus
35 km • Half day

An ancient site known for its theater and healing center. The theater is famous for its excellent acoustics.

Mycenae
20 km • Half day

An ancient city known for its mythological significance and impressive ruins, including the Lion Gate and the Treasury of Atreus.

Tolo
15 km • Half day

A popular beach town with a relaxed atmosphere, perfect for a day of swimming and sunbathing.
